Pool car keys at the Branwick Street office are held in the steel cabinet behind the facilities desk, not at reception. Staff collecting a vehicle must sign the register, record the mileage on return, and hang keys on the matching numbered hook. Facilities desk cover should check the cabinet is locked at each shift change. The cabinet's combination lock is set to the code below.

staff pass of baweg-bawep = bdg-AIU-1

# Session Handling: Monthly Table Partitioning

For the security review: the Ambervale session store partitions `sessions` by calendar month. Each partition inherits row-level policies from the parent; expired partitions are detached and archived after 90 days, never truncated in place, preserving the audit trail. Partition creation is automated by the `part-roller` job, which runs under a scoped service identity. That job authenticates to the cluster API using the token below.

login token, yajeg-fawif: eyJhbGciOiJIUzI1NiIsInR5cCI6IkpXVCJ9.eyJzdWIiOiIEdPQYnZXaZIn0.HSRTnYZBx0Qc

### CI Note: Sweepline Retention Jobs Failing

Heads up, plugin authors — if your retention rules suddenly fail CI on the Sweepline runner, it's probably the new dry-run gate we added last sprint. Sweepline now refuses to merge any sweeper plugin that deletes more than 5% of sampled records in simulation. That's intentional! Check your rule's age thresholds; a few plugins had off-by-one month math. Re-run with the simulation flag to see the projected deletion set. Compare your pipeline run against the reference build token below.

session token of hahop-yahif = htk31_138eb45c7d40b38b91415eca52da01d

Runbook: Account Recovery — Pagemill Incremental Builds

If the build bot account for Pagemill gets locked, incremental static site rebuilds stall within an hour because the cache signer can't refresh. Recover the account through the internal console: select the build bot, choose passphrase recovery, and confirm with your team lead. When prompted by the recovery form, enter the standing passphrase below.

recovery phrase for fajeg-kawep: druix-gorius-briax-ulaeth-fraox-lammir-pelox-jormir-pelwyn-julir